Strive to add some new content to your blog every day. New content is essential for finding new viewers and keeping the ones you have. If there is nothing new to read, there is no incentive for visitors to come back to view your blog. In general, you should try to post at least once a day.

Be authentic and real. Don’t appear like a “know-it-all.” Try being honest, transparent and open. This must be done consistently. A blog can be an outlet for your creativity and individuality. Use pictures in your content. It’s often said that a picture is worth 1000 words. This is very true when it’s applied to blog posting. Images can convey a wealth of information, especially that which words cannot adequately describe. So, always use images as often as possible in your posts.

One way to increase your blog’s visibility is to allow guest posting. This is a good networking move because it helps you develop relationships with other bloggers. You never know how these types of relationships will help your success. Good relationships can really help you out. Post new content frequently on your blog to keep your readers interested and they will have the incentive to come back to your website regularly. Successful blogs usually post new material every day. If you are having trouble with this, you may want to have a lot of content already written before your blog goes live. When you’re getting writer’s block, you can use posts like these to help fill some of the gaps.

Consider purchasing a domain instead of using a free blog site. Buying your own domain is surprisingly inexpensive and makes your blog seem more professional. That will also be simpler for people to keep in mind; this is especially true if you use relevant wording for your title, or use your company’s name.

Keep up with the nuts and bolts of your blog. This means you are performing all necessary maintenance and changing little things here and there. This will ensure that your blog functions properly and prevent your visitors from becoming bored with your site.
